Installing Refrigeration Lines
The Evaporator and Condensing units should be piped according to the following
piping schematic:

Piping Legend

1. Liquid connection location.
2. Hermetic liquid line filter drier (shipped loose). Install with the directional flow

arrow as shown.

3. Liquid line sight glass with moisture indicator (shipped loose).
4. Liquid line refrigeration piping in accordance with Line Sizing Chart.
5. Factory installed liquid line solenoid valve (normally closed) (Dual

Power/Valve Control configurations only).

6. Factory installed thermostatic expansion valve. Bulb must be attached to a

horizontal run of the suction line after brazing the field suction connection, and
insulated with the supplied cork tape.

7. Factory installed

¼” evaporator suction access valve.

8. Insulated suction line refrigeration piping (refer to Line Sizing Chart below).
9. Suction connection location.
10.

Condensing unit ¼” liquid access valve. The position of the access valve
varies by model, trace the liquid line back from the connection through the
receiver to the condenser coil bottom outlet to locate the valve.

11.

Condensing unit ¼” suction access valve located off a tee on the compressor
shell process tube.
